The JAVA_HOME environment variable is not defined correctly. JAVA_HOME=F:\Java\jdk-19 NB: JAVA_HOME should point to a JDK not a JRE.
时间: 2024-03-04 19:46:42 浏览: 181
Java中设置JAVA_HOME无效的解决方法
5星 · 资源好评率100%
JAVA_HOME是一个环境变量,用于指定Java开发工具包(JDK)的安装路径。在您提供的信息中,JAVA_HOME被设置为"F:\Java\jdk-19",但是提示中指出JAVA_HOME应该指向JDK而不是JRE(Java运行时环境)。
要解决这个问题,您需要确保JAVA_HOME指向正确的JDK安装路径。请按照以下步骤进行操作:
1. 首先,确认您已经安装了JDK。如果没有安装,请下载并安装适合您操作系统的JDK版本。
2. 打开系统的环境变量设置。在Windows系统中,可以通过以下步骤打开环境变量设置:
- 右键点击“我的电脑”(或“此电脑”)图标,并选择“属性”。
- 在弹出的窗口中,点击左侧的“高级系统设置”。
- 在系统属性窗口中,点击“环境变量”按钮。
3. 在环境变量设置窗口中,找到名为JAVA_HOME的变量,并确保其值指向正确的DK安装路径。例如,如果您的JDK安装在"C:\Program Files\Java\jdk-19",则JAVA_HOME的值应该是"C:\Program Files\Java\jdk-19"。
4 如果JAVA_HOME变量不存在,请点击“新建”按钮创建一个新的环境变量,并将名称设置为JAVA_HOME,然后将值设置为JDK的安装路径。
5. 确保您对环境变量的更改生效,关闭并重新打开所有的命令提示符窗口或重启计算机。
这样,您应该能够正确设置JAVA_HOME环境变量,并解决"The JAVA_HOME environment variable is not defined correctly"的问题。
阅读全文